Term Name: tiratricol
Synonyms: 2-[4-(4-hydroxy-3-iodophenoxy)-3,5-diiodophenyl]acetic acid, 3,3',5-triiodothyroacetic acid, 4-(4-hydroxy-3-iodophenoxy)-3,5-diiodobenzeneacetic acid, [(4-hydroxy-3-iodo-4-phenoxy)-3,5-diiodophenyl]acetic acid, [4-(4-hydroxy-3-iodophenoxy)-3,5-diiodophenyl]acetic acid, Emcitate, Nidolin, T3A, Teatrois, Tiracana, tiratricol, tiratricolum, TRIAC, Triax, triiodothyroacetic acid
Definition: A monocarboxylic acid that is (4-hydroxy-3,5-diiodophenyl)acetic acid in which the phenolic hydroxy group has been replaced by a 4-hydroxy-3-iodophenoxy group. It is a thyroid hormone analogue that has been used in the treatment of thyroid hormone resistance syndrome.
